반응형

intelliJ에서 제공하는 GUI를 통해 git 작업을 했는데, 소스가 꼬여서 원인을 찾기 위해 명령어 이력 확인이 필요해졌다. 터미널을 통해 git command를 날리면 터미널 자체적으로 명령어 이력을 지니고 있지만, GUI를 통해 작업했기 때문에 intelliJ 터미널에서 history명령어를 통해 bash 명령어를 확인해도 별다른 정보가 뜨지 않는다.
intelliJ라면 내가 실행요청한 Git 이력을 내부적으로 관리하지 않을까 싶어서 구글을 헤엄치다 내가 원하는 정보를 발견했다.


인텔리제이 로그파일 보기
intellij-support.jetbrains.com/hc/en-us/articles/207241085-Locating-IDE-log-files

 

Locating IDE log files

The easiest way to find the product log file is the Help menu, the item name would depend on the IDE version and OS: Show Log in Explorer Show Log in Finder Show Log in Konqueror/Nautilus Reveal L...

intellij-support.jetbrains.com


1. IntelliJ 메뉴에서 \[Help\] - \[Show Log in Finder\] 선택

Show Log in Finder 메뉴를 선택한다.

2. Finder에서 로그파일 보기 idea.log

idea.log 파일을 연다.

3. 요청한 git 작업에 대한 로그 확인 (#git4idea.commands.GitHandler라는 키워드로 로깅되어있음)


이제 내가 어떤 행위를 했는 지 정확하게 추적할 수 있게 되었으니 소스가 꼬인 원인을 파악할 수 있게 됐다.

반응형